What Is a Hosted Phone System?

A hosted phone system is a telecommunications solution that works over the internet. The system is hosted in the cloud, meaning the hardware and software necessary for its operation are stored in an off-site data centre. This is unlike traditional phone systems, which have their physical hardware and infrastructure on site.

Hosted phone systems are popular among businesses for their flexibility, scalability, and cost effectiveness. They can also be integrated with other business tools for greater convenience.

How Do Hosted Phone Systems Work?

Hosted phone systems work by having users connect to the system through internet-connected devices like IP phones, software-based phones, or even mobile devices. Their calls are then routed over the internet using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P) technology. The service provider manages the entire system, including maintenance and upgrades.

Are Hosted and Cloud-Based Phone Systems the Same?

Yes. Hosted phone systems and cloud-based phone systems are used interchangeably to refer to the same concept: an internet-based telecommunications system that leverages cloud technology to handle calls and manage the phone system's infrastructure.

What Are the Benefits of a Hosted Phone System for Your Business?

Hosted phone systems have become an increasingly common sight in workplaces, and for good reason! Some of the benefits of switching from a traditional system to a hosted system include:

Cost-Effectiveness

Hosted systems work using cloud technology, so you don’t need to invest in expensive on-site hardware and infrastructure. You typically pay a monthly subscription fee based on the number of users, which is often much cheaper than traditional phone systems.

Flexibility

Hosted phone systems allow employees to make and receive calls from anywhere with an internet connection. They’re not tied to a physical office, making them ideal for hybrid and remote working. With 38% of Brits working from home at least some of the time, the advantage of this is clear.

Scalability

Hosted phone systems make it easy to scale your phone system up or down. Whether you're adding new employees or opening new branches, you can easily accommodate the changes without significant upfront costs or technical complications.

Ease of Use

Most hosted phone systems are user-friendly and easy to manage. Many providers offer intuitive web-based interfaces that allow administrators to configure settings, add or remove users, and access real-time analytics. This simplifies system administration and reduces reliance on specialised IT staff.

Reliability

Cloud-based phone systems are hosted in secure data centres with robust backup systems. In the event of a power outage, accident, or intentional sabotage at your physical location, calls can still be routed to alternative devices or locations. This reduces business disruption.

Integration Capabilities

Cloud-based phone systems can integrate with other business applications and tools, such as customer relationship management (CRM) software, helpdesk systems, or collaboration platforms. Integration helps to streamline workflows and improve productivity.

Are All Hosted Phone Systems VoIP?

Yes. All hosted phone systems are based on VoIP technology - it’s what allows voice communication to be transmitted over the internet.

However, while all hosted phone systems are VoIP-based, not all VoIP systems are hosted phone systems. VoIP can also be implemented through on-premises hardware and infrastructure, where the organisation manages its own VoIP system without relying on a cloud provider.
